Inspiring Quotes

Don’t let what you cannot do interfere with what you can do. – John Wooden

There is no greater harm than that of time wasted. – Michelangelo

I’ve failed over and over and over again in my life, and that is why I succeed. – Michael Jordan

Never put off until tomorrow what you can do today. – Thomas Jefferson

Iron rusts from disuse; water loses its purity from stagnation, even so does inaction sap the vigor of the mind. – Leonardo da Vinci

It is never too late to be who you might have been. – George Eliot

Thinking will not overcome fear, but action will. – W. Clement Stone

Success is never final; failure is never fatal. It’s courage to continue that counts. – Winston Churchill

The only cure for grief is action. – George Henry Lewes

To achieve greatness, start where you are, use what you have, and do what you can. – Arthur Ashe

The biggest gap in your life is that between what you know and what you do. – Bob Proctor

Things won are done; joy’s soul lies in the doing. – William Shakespeare

Be not afraid of growing slowly; be afraid of only standing still. – Ancient Chinese Proverb

To get what we’ve never had, we must do what we have never done. – Juan Casimiro

Nobody can go back and start a new beginning, but anyone can start today and make a new ending. – Maria Robinson

You will either step forward into growth, or you will step back into safety. – Abraham Maslow

The undertaking of a new action brings new strength. – Richard Evans

Our greatest glory is not in never falling, but in rising every time we fall. – Confucius

Action eliminates doubt. – Nashid Sharrief

Yesterday is history. Tomorrow is a mystery. Today is a gift. That’s why we call it the present. – B. Olatunji

Your big opportunity may be right where you are now. – Napoleon Hill

I must lose myself in action, lest I wither in despair. – Alfred Lord Tennyson

So many fail because they don’t get started. – W. Clement Stone

Every accomplishment starts with a decision to try. – Gail Devers

The longer you wait for the future, the shorter it will be. – Loesje

Lose not yourself in a far off time, seize the moment that is thine. – Friedrich Schiller

Yesterday is gone. Tomorrow has not yet come. We have only today. Let us begin. – Mother Teresa

If you cannot do great things, do small things in a great way. – Napoleon Hill

If you can’t fly, then run, if you can’t run, then walk, if you can’t walk, then crawl, but whatever you do, you have to keep moving forward. – Martin Luther King Jr.

No matter how you feel, get up, dress up, show up, and never give up. – Regina Brett

Action is eloquence. – William Shakespeare

Deep Quotes About Life

“The unexamined life is not worth living.” — Socrates

“The only true wisdom is in knowing you know nothing.” — Socrates

“Knowing yourself is the beginning of all wisdom.” — Aristotle

“Happiness depends upon ourselves.” — Aristotle

“We are what we repeatedly do. Excellence, then, is not an act, but a habit.” — Aristotle

“The universe is change; our life is what our thoughts make it.” — Marcus Aurelius

“Very little is needed to make a happy life; it is all within yourself, in your way of thinking.” — Marcus Aurelius

“It is not death that a man should fear, but he should fear never beginning to live.” — Marcus Aurelius

“Sometimes even to live is an act of courage.” — Seneca

“True happiness is to enjoy the present, without anxious dependence upon the future.” — Seneca

“Life is like a play: it’s not the length, but the excellence of the acting that matters.” — Seneca

“It is the power of the mind to be unconquerable.” — Seneca

“It’s not what happens to you, but how you react to it that matters.” — Epictetus

“Life is really simple, but we insist on making it complicated.” — Confucius

“It does not matter how slowly you go as long as you do not stop.” — Confucius

“Knowing others is intelligence; knowing yourself is true wisdom.” — Lao Tzu

“When I let go of what I am, I become what I might be.” — Lao Tzu

“Learn what is to be taken seriously and laugh at the rest.” — Hermann Hesse

“Every saint has a past, and every sinner has a future.” — Oscar Wilde

“Not all those who wander are lost.” — J. R. R. Tolkien

“Most men live lives of quiet desperation.” — Henry David Thoreau

“It’s not that life is short, but that we waste much of it.” — Seneca

“To be yourself in a world that is constantly trying to make you something else is the greatest accomplishment.” — Ralph Waldo Emerson

“The meaning of life is to give life meaning.” — Viktor E. Frankl

“When we are no longer able to change a situation, we are challenged to change ourselves.” — Viktor E. Frankl

“He who is not satisfied with a little is satisfied with nothing.” — Epicurus

“The world breaks everyone, and afterward, many are strong at the broken places.” — Ernest Hemingway

“Life is not a problem to be solved, but a reality to be experienced.” — Søren Kierkegaard
